The 4 basic elements that produce up the pricing of diamonds are pretty straightforward. But like most things, once you obtain past the basics, the information overload starts to are more than many consumers need to know. The very first 3 aspects of a diamond’s pricing; Clarity, Color, and Carat Weight are pretty simple to understand. The heavier the diamond (a greater Carat weight), the more it’ll cost. The less “stuff” inside of the diamond (a higher Clarity), the more it’ll cost. The more it seems like “ice” (a higher Color, more colorless), the more it’ll cost. There are charts you should use for reference so it’s type of simple to comprehend.
The one “C” that provides you the most trouble.
The “Cut” of a stone is the greatest factor in how beautiful a stone will be… meaning that if a stone is cut to exacting angles and proportions, the diamond’s potential beauty is going to be realized. It’s this 1 factor that may account for nearly 50% of a diamond’s value! In regards to the Cut of a stone, there are many people who can be confused as to what all those numbers and terms mean. Over the years, diamond cutters have been improving their methods and the caliber of their finished product. There are certainly a couple of things which were driving these improvements. The very first will be the greater quantity of Gemologists which can be in the jewelry business and they could quickly and accurately tell the difference between well cut and poorly cut diamonds.
The other big change has been the wide spread usage of diamond grading reports, which have develop into a “must have” area of the diamond transaction. Even with your changes in the diamond buying process, a diamond’s Cut can still be considered a minefield of misinformation and confusion. Wish diamond includes a grading report it generally does not guarantee that the diamond is going to be beautiful. When contemplating a stone that comes with a grading report, it is most beneficial if you simply accept diamond grading reports which come from GIA, AGSL, or GCAL. These diamond grading reports do have a Cut grade that may be trusted and that can be utilized to compare with other diamonds.
